implicit diff and related rates

In a trend that scientists​ attribute, at least in​ part, to global​ warming, a certain floating cap of sea ice has been shrinking since 1980. The ice cap always shrinks in the summer and grows in winter. Average minimum size of the ice​ cap, in square​ miles, can be approximated by A=π r2. In​ 2013, the radius of the ice cap was approximately 787 mi and was shrinking at a rate of approximately 4.5 mi/yr.

How fast was the area changing at that​ time?


The area was changing at a rate of ___in 2013.
